Job description

CVS Health’s Analytics & Behavior Change (A&BC) team is an organization working to solve some of the most challenging problems at the intersection of technology and healthcare. A&BC leverages advanced analytics, clinical informatics, and hypothesis-driven approaches to transform data into actionable, customer-centric insights that drive growth, improve health outcomes, and expand access to healthcare across all CVS Health businesses. Our teams build next-generation data and AI products that help power CVS Health to make healthier happen for 100+ million customers.

The A&BC organization is looking to grow its Clinical Data Science & AI team. Join us as we embark on an exciting journey to drive a transformational shift in how CVS Health leverages clinical data and analytics to become the leader in consumer healthcare in the U.S.

As a Lead Decision Scientist - Patient Insights Optimization , you will be tasked with understanding and quantifying the impact of clinical data on applications across CVS and Aetna. Your work will expose you to both the breadth and depth of uses of clinical data, and will inform strategic decisions about which investments in data CVS will make.

You will:

  • Oversee multiple concurrent analytics projects in the field of healthcare and clinical data, ensuring a high standard of analytical rigor and execution.

  • Provide technical leadership to a team of data and decision scientists, including setting standards for code quality, code review, and testing, while still remaining deeply embedded in the analytical work itself.

  • Define a roadmap that delivers ongoing value to stakeholders while at the same time investing in maturing analytics engineering practices to scale the team’s efforts.

  • Partner with product owners to design effective and creative analytical solutions to business needs, and with Engineering to efficiently productionize these solutions.

  • Use advanced statistics and mathematics judiciously where it solves critical business problems.

  • Communicate technical concepts to a range of audiences, including business leaders, using effective storytelling and data visualization where its helpful.

  • Uphold a high standard of documentation for both the team’s impact and its analytical foundation.

Requirements

  • 7+ years of relevant analytics experience.

  • A track record of leading analytics projects from concept to delivery while coordinating across a diverse set of stakeholders.

  • Knowledge of engineering best practices for analytics, including version control, testing, and CI/CD.

  • Strong proficiency with SQL, including writing efficient, well-structured queries and developing maintainable analytical data pipelines.

  • Experience using at least one of the leading cloud platforms (GCP, AWS, Azure), and knowledge of best practices around data governance.

  • Proficiency with Python, including aspects like dependency management and testing, as well as standard DS libraries like NumPy, pandas, and polars.

  • Strong written and verbal communication skills, including the ability to present complex ideas to various audiences.

Preferred Qualifications

  • Deep expertise in the healthcare domain and clinical data, including familiarity with FHIR and CCDA.

  • Experience advocating for and establishing engineering best practices in analytics teams.

  • Familiarity with Google Cloud Platform (GCP) tools, including BigQuery and Vertex AI.

  • Hands-on experience with tools for the creation and management of complex analytic projects such as dbt, Airflow, and Cloud Composer.

  • Training in advanced statistics, machine learning, and optimization.

Education Requirements

  • Bachelor’s degree or equivalent work experience in Mathematics, Statistics, Computer Science, Business Analytics, Economics, Physics, Engineering, or related discipline.

  • Master’s degree or Ph.D. preferred.
